The M2R M1 in CARVE PC-1F graphics is a full-face motorcycle helmet designed for everyday road use. M2R is an Australasian brand focused on making protective riding gear accessible without compromise on coverage, and the M1 sits within that philosophy as a traditional full-face design with a bold graphic finish.

Available in five sizes from XS to XL, the M1 CARVE suits a broad range of riders seeking solid head and chin coverage and a distinctive look on the road.

  • Full-face construction providing coverage of the head, face and chin
  • CARVE PC-1F graphic colourway
  • Available in XS, S, M, L and XL

  • Clean the outer shell with a soft, damp cloth and mild soap; avoid petroleum-based solvents, petrol or abrasive cleaners that can degrade the shell finish.
  • Clean the visor with warm water and a soft microfibre cloth — never use dry paper towel, which can scratch the surface.
  • If the interior liner and cheek pads are removable, hand-wash them in cool water with gentle detergent and allow to air-dry fully before refitting; do not machine-wash.
  • Inspect the helmet for cracks, dents or deformation after any impact — replace the helmet immediately if any damage is found, even if it appears cosmetic.
  • Check that the chin-strap buckle fastens and releases correctly before every ride.
  • Store the helmet in a cool, dry location away from direct sunlight, fuel vapours and harsh chemicals, all of which can degrade the shell and inner liner over time.
  • Replace the helmet in line with the manufacturer's recommended service life; as a general industry guideline, helmets are typically retired after five years of regular use regardless of visible condition.
